Transaction 521a286b2a07ff02c82dbb8e1041f4010ea70fced360b017ba9db65eba048050

2 Input
1 Outputs
  • 521a286b2a07ff02c82dbb8e1041f4010ea70fced360b017ba9db65eba048050:0
  • value  1521911
    address  1MEpRmFCHXMtuwkKQX5AuQCkpqkVQCiL2S